Who gave the cat his purr?
The dog his boundless devotion?
Who gave the storm its rainbow?
The wind its whispering voice?

Chorus:
Our God is a God of Joy
He rejoices in His works
He smiles on His creation
And delights to hear us laugh

Who paints the sunset?
And crowns the trees with autumn gold?
Who gave the waterfall its cascading song?
And taught the stars to twinkle in the night?

Who gave the birds their songs?
And children joyous laughter?
Whose palette paints the flowers’ blooms?
And gives the alps in snowy crowns?

Why does the fish leap from the water?
And the squirrel fly from branch to branch?
Who calls the eagle to soar across the sky?
And gives us smiles to light up each face?

He Rejoices

In a dark and quiet room,
In the middle of the night,
Huddled in a bed and clutching Teddy tight,
A child cries out in fear:
“There’s something in the shadows
Hiding in the dark.
It’s waiting to devour
My poor and helpless life
Help, o come and help me!
Is there anybody there?”

Refrain:
Suddenly, strong arms are there.
A soothing voice assures, “I am here.”
The fearsome shadows flee.
I know that I’m secure.
“I’m close to you. Do not fear.”

In a dark and quiet room,
In the deepest hours of night,
Lying in a bed, wrapped in wires and tubes,
A dying one cries out in helpless fright:
“Death is drawing near, ready to devour
My poor and sinful soul.
Help, o come and help me!
Does anybody care?

Nothing To Fear

I was only called to pour the wine.
A call to serve Your people
A call wait at table
To feed Your hungry and give drink to Your thirsty
To serve among Your servants

I was only called to pour the wine

And Your Spirit filled my heart
Flowed throughout my heart
The Spirit of truth, of goodness, of love
I couldn’t hold it in

I was only called to pour the wine

I proclaimed Your Name to Your people
To the chosen ones awaiting You
They would not hear, could not believe
Still I proclaimed Your Name

I was only called to pour the wine

The heavens opened
I saw Your throne on high
I was dragged away; the stones began to fall
I gave my soul to you

I was poured out
My life was given for you
Forgive them Lord, forgive them Lord
I am poured out! I am poured out!

Oh, I was only called to pour the wine.

Stephen

Can I come home to You again.

In the brightness of the sun,
There’s a shadow on my soul.
So richly blessed in more ways than I know
I’ve turned away, spurned Your love for me.
You drew me close. I ran away.

Refrain:
Take me back, my Father.
Heal my soul, O Son of God
Fill my heart, Spirit of Love
Make me Yours, only Yours

You called me to your service
And gave me gifts of grace
So deeply loved, more deeply than I know
I’ve chosen sin and gone my selfish way
You gave me life. I chose death.

I kneel down now before You
Undeserving of Your love.
I have no hope unless it comes from You
I’ve wandered far and lost my way
Can I come home to You again.

Can I come home to You again.

Take Me Back

I want to do Your will
And stumble on the way
I want to turn away from sin
But cannot find the way

Who will free me from
This weakness and temptation?
Who can deliver me from the evil in my life?
I’m an earthen vessel
Broken, damaged, desperate

I cry out from the depths
I quake with fear of Hell
I yearn for Heaven’s day

My God, my God
I feel forsaken, lost
But found by grace
My God, my God
Don’t abandon me
You alone are my Hope

You alone are my Life, my Light
Your grace alone can save and heal
You are my Deliverer
You are my All
I fear no more!

You Are My Hope

You reign in Heaven
You reign here on earth
You reign over all creation
Reign in my heart, my life, my soul

Rain down Your love
Rain down Your mercy
Rain down Your pardon and your peace

Reign in me
Rain over me

You Reign

About Me

Bio

I spent nearly 25 years in pastoral ministry. Meditation on Sacred Scripture has long been a consistent part of my spiritual life. The lyrics I write flow from my relationship with the Bible.

CV/History

I earned a Masters Degree in Divinity in 1989.
